What is Sam Holdings L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set?

L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. Sam Holdings's long-term debt to total assests 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 0.01.

Sam Holdings's long-term debt to total assets ratio declined from Mar. 2023 (0.03) to Mar. 2024 (0.01). It may suggest that Sam Holdings is progressively becoming less dependent on debt to grow their business.

Sam Holdings L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set Calculation

Sam Holdings's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(A: Dec. 2023 )/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)
=110775.967/6591891.799
=0.02

Sam Holdings's Long-Term Debt to Total Asset Ratio for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as

LT Debt to Total Assets (Q: Mar. 2024 )=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ation (Q: Mar. 2024 )/Total Assets (Q: Mar. 2024 )
=69109.3/6596226.125
=0.01

Sam Holdings Corporation is a Vietnam based company engaged in the business of manufacturing and distributing cables for the post and telecommunication industry. In addition, the organization is also involved in the business areas of investment, finance, housing real estate business, resort real estate and agriculture.
